hz 177 (Donepezil Hydrochloride 23 mg)
Pill with imprint hz 177 is Pink, Round and has been identified as Donepezil Hydrochloride 23 mg. It is supplied by Hisun Pharmaceuticals USA, Inc.
Donepezil is used in the treatment of alzheimer's disease and belongs to the drug class cholinesterase inhibitors.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y. Donepezil 23 mg is not a controlled substance under the Controlled Substances Act (CSA).

Donepezil Hydrochloride
- Imprint
- hz 177
- Strength
- 23 mg
- Color
- Pink
- Size
- 8.00 mm
- Shape
- Round
- Availability
- Prescription only
- Drug Class
- Cholinesterase inhibitors
- Pregnancy Category
- C - Risk cannot be ruled out
- CSA Schedule
- Not a controlled drug
- Labeler / Supplier
- Hisun Pharmaceuticals USA, Inc.
- National Drug Code (NDC)
- 42658-0130
- Inactive Ingredients
-
tartaric acid,
lactose monohydrate,
silicon dioxide,
magnesium silicate,
magnesium stearate,
polyvinyl alcohol,
titanium dioxide,
ferric oxide red,
xanthan gum,
ferric oxide yellow,
hypromellose 2208 (4000 mPa.s),
hydroxypropyl cellulose,
soya lecithin,
ferrosoferric oxide
Note: Inactive ingredients may vary.
